Ishiuchi Station (石打駅, Ishiuchi-eki) is a railway station on the Jōetsu Line in Minamiuonuma, Niigata, Japan, operated by the East Japan Railway Company (JR East).

Lines
Ishiuchi Station is a station on the Jōetsu Line, and is located 100.6 kilometers from the starting point of the line at Takasaki.
Station layout
The station has a single elevated island platform connected to a two-story station building on its second floor. The station previously also had a side platform for use seasonally, which accounts for the odd platform numbering. The station has a Midori no Madoguchi staffed ticket office.
History
Ishiuchi Station opened on 1 November 1925. Upon the privatization of the Japanese National Railways (JNR) on 1 April 1987, it came under the control of JR East.
Passenger statistics
In fiscal 2015, the station was used by an average of 135 passengers daily (boarding passengers only).
